You can drive a vehicle up-to 3.5t MAM on a category B car licence regardless of your age, if you want to drive anything bigger than 3.5t you will need to renew your HGV licence.

So as long as you have a valid driving licence you can certainly drive a 3.5t van legally but only a hire company can say whether or not they will hire you a vehicle.

The question isn’t really a matter of what’s legal it’s more a case of what the vehicle rental company is prepared to do, as long as you don’t have a really bad driving record I can see no good reason why they would refuse to hire you a vehicle, but unfortunately it’s not what I think that counts :frowning:

What B+E retest :question: :question: :question: :question: :question: :question: :question:
You WILL have BE on your current licence as you passed car test before 1997

Insurers often have an upper age limit when hiring vehicles
